Acne Vulgaris
A common skin condition involving blocked hair follicles, pimples, blackheads, and cysts, most often during adolescence.
Also known as: acne, pimples.
Category: Dermatologic

Symptoms associated with Acne Vulgaris
The following symptoms have been associated with Acne Vulgaris in medical literature. Not everyone experiences the same symptoms.
Blackheads and Whiteheads
Clogged pores that appear as blackheads or whiteheads, characteristic of acne....
Pus-Filled Bumps
Small bumps on the skin filled with pus, commonly seen in acne or skin infections....
Scarring
Areas of scarred skin, which can result from acne, injury, or surgery....
Skin Nodules
Firm lumps under or in the skin, which can be a feature of severe acne or other conditions....
Small Skin Bumps
Small, raised, solid bumps on the skin, which can be caused by acne, allergies, or other conditions....
